Kirjoittaja Aihe: Komentoriville pääsy virhetilantessa? [Ratkaistu]  (Luettu 3237 kertaa)

New_user

  • Käyttäjä
  • Viestejä: 1247
    • Profiili
Tulipa piruuttaan kokeiltua Nvidian 319-ajuria tässä koneessa (Intel Xeon, Nvidia 460GTX). Voin sanoa, ettei toimi!

Mutta se, mikä tästä kokeilusta kirposi, näkyy otsikossa. Toipumistila, myös vanhemmilla kerneleillä ei sellaisenaan sekään toiminut puhtaasti. Kone lähtee Grubin jälkeen buuttaamaan tekstimoodissa, pysähtyen sitten johonkin kohtaan, ja sen jälkeen alkaa toistamaan "killing ......", eli samaa pitkää lausetta nakuttaa yhä uudelleen ja uudelleen. Jossain välissä siihen yrittää tulla väliin tekstipohjainen valikko, jossa vilaukselta ehtii näkyä vaihtoehtoja jatkamiselle, mutta sitten tuo sama toistuva killing-rivi mustalla pohjalla hakkaa siihen päälle syöden valikon lukemattomaksi. Turha yrittää siis järjellisesti edetä valikossa, koska se menee rikki. Jollakin ihmeen keinolla pystyin pääsemään komentoriville tuosta, usean uudelleen käynnistyksen ja sattuman kautta, ja poistamaan väärän ajurin ja xorg.confin (josta oli varakopio home-alueella).

Jollakin tavalla tuo päätetilan ilmoitusten mukanaan tuoma pelastusvalikon rikkoutuminen pitäisi saada estetyksi. Tällä tavalla, kuin tässä itselläni kävi, on tavallisen käyttäjän kovin hankala edetä, kun valikon vaihtoehdot häviävät käyttäjän ulottumattomiin. Tämä sama ilmiö toistui kaikilla kokeilemillani kernelin versioiden safe-moodeilla.

Yhtä kaikki, 304-updates taas kehissä ja toimii.
« Viimeksi muokattu: 12.09.13 - klo:08.38 kirjoittanut New_user »

JaniAlander

  • Käyttäjä / moderaattori+
  • Viestejä: 3368
    • Profiili
Vs: Komentoriville pääsy virhetilantessa?
« Vastaus #1 : 11.09.13 - klo:11.20 »
Kokeilitko vaihtaa toiseen virtuaalikonsoliin kun kone on ruksuttanut aikansa? (esim. ctrl alt F2)  Tuo ekahan normisti näyttää juurikin noita käynnistyksen ilmoituksia...
Core i5-9400F 2.9ghz 32GB Ram, Nvidia RTX2060 Kubuntu 24.04-64bit, Windows 10 Pro 64-bit Samsung Series 5, AMD A-6 2.1 GHz 4 Gt Ram, Ubuntu 18.04 64-bit.
Lenovo T60 Core2Duo 2GB Ram Ati Mobility Radeon 128 MB Ubuntu Mate 16.04-64bit
Commodore Amiga 500 1MB Ram.

nm

  • Käyttäjä
  • Viestejä: 16391
    • Profiili
Vs: Komentoriville pääsy virhetilantessa?
« Vastaus #2 : 11.09.13 - klo:11.24 »
Tulipa piruuttaan kokeiltua Nvidian 319-ajuria tässä koneessa (Intel Xeon, Nvidia 460GTX). Voin sanoa, ettei toimi!

Poistitko ennen asennusta vanhemmat ajurit ja varmistit Synapticilla tai dpkg:llä, ettei Nvidian ajuripaketteja ole asennettuna? X.org:n loki (/var/log/Xorg.0.log) olisi kannattanut myös ottaa talteen epäonnistuneen käyttöönoton jälkeen toipumistilassa. Ongelman syy olisi todennäköisesti selvinnyt sieltä.

319-ajurin pitäisi toimia raudallasi, kunhan se on asentunut oikein, eivätkä vanhemmat versiot häiritse sen toimintaa.

Mutta se, mikä tästä kokeilusta kirposi, näkyy otsikossa. Toipumistila, myös vanhemmilla kerneleillä ei sellaisenaan sekään toiminut puhtaasti. Kone lähtee Grubin jälkeen buuttaamaan tekstimoodissa, pysähtyen sitten johonkin kohtaan, ja sen jälkeen alkaa toistamaan "killing ......", eli samaa pitkää lausetta nakuttaa yhä uudelleen ja uudelleen.

Seuraavalla kerralla olisi hyvä ottaa ylös, mikä se lause on kokonaisuudessaan.

Tällaisessa tilanteessa on ehkä mahdollista päästä komentokehotteeseen vaihtamalla toiseen virtuaalikonsoliin (esim. Ctrl+Alt+F2, F3, ...). Voi tosin olla, että sama virhe tulostuu sinnekin, jolloin ainoaksi keinoksi jää korjaus live-cd:n / -tikun avulla.

New_user

  • Käyttäjä
  • Viestejä: 1247
    • Profiili
Vs: Komentoriville pääsy virhetilantessa?
« Vastaus #3 : 11.09.13 - klo:12.14 »
Poistin vanhan ajurin Lisäajurit-toiminnolla irrottamalla sen käytöstä, ja samalla ilman välibuuttia otin kolmanneksi ylimmän, eli 319 käyttöön. En sen kummemmin tsekkaillut Synapticilla enkä muullakaan. Olettaisi, että tällainen Lisäajurit-toiminto osaisi homman ihan itse.

Konsolille tulostuvan killing-lauseen sisältöä voi olla hankalaa napata kiinni, se tulee aika taajaan, ja on yli 80 merkkiä pitkä, eli menee toiselle riville osittain.

En kokeillut muita virtuaalikonsoleita (enkä olisi osannutkaan). Tällaiselle Pertti Peruskäyttäjälle nämä Linuxin salat kun eivät aukene edes vuosissa ;) Pitänee kokeilla ihan toimivassa konfiguraatiossa, mitä mahdollisuuksia on.

Yritän näillä viesteilläni ohjata Ubuntua käyttäjäystävällisempään suuntaan. Pääosinhan se sitä jo on, mutta hankalampien tilanteiden kanssa on vielä tekemistä. Yritän toki ymmärtää syitä ( ajurit ym.), mutta esim. aiemmin ehdottamani live-levyn pelastus-osio olisi kiva olemassa. Mountit ilman komentoriviä, levyn tarkistus, järjestelmän korjaus(yritys) ym. kivaa sinne. :)

New_user

  • Käyttäjä
  • Viestejä: 1247
    • Profiili
Vs: Komentoriville pääsy virhetilantessa?
« Vastaus #4 : 11.09.13 - klo:12.29 »
Kokeilinpa safe-moodia.

Sama virheilmoitus tulostuu eri virtuaalikonsoleille (Alt-F2 - Alt-F4). Scroll lockilla sain näytön pystähtymään. Ilmoitus on seuraava

Koodia: [Valitse]
udevd[376]:timeout:killing 'sbin/modprobe -bv pci:v000010ECd0000816Csv00001734sd00001178bc0Csc07i07[390]'
Tätä ilmoitusta hakkaa konsolille about sekunnin välein.

edit: korjasin udev -> udevd
« Viimeksi muokattu: 11.09.13 - klo:12.44 kirjoittanut New_user »

salai

  • Käyttäjä
  • Viestejä: 2126
    • Profiili
Vs: Komentoriville pääsy virhetilantessa?
« Vastaus #5 : 11.09.13 - klo:12.39 »
Poistin vanhan ajurin Lisäajurit-toiminnolla irrottamalla sen käytöstä, ja samalla ilman välibuuttia otin kolmanneksi ylimmän, eli 319 käyttöön. En sen kummemmin tsekkaillut Synapticilla enkä muullakaan. Olettaisi, että tällainen Lisäajurit-toiminto osaisi homman ihan itse.
Minun kokemukseni on, ettei sillä Lisäajurit-ohjelmalla tee yhtään mitään: ainakaan se ei ole kertaakaan poistanut oikein vanhaa (Nvidian) ajuria. Aivan älytöntä, että tuollaista tekelettä edes suositellaan aloitteleville käyttäjille.

Eli muutaman sotketun asennuksen jälkeen poistan ne Nvidian ajurit Synapticilla - jota Canocical ei suuressa viisaudessaan edes asenna oletuksena mukaan.

New_user

  • Käyttäjä
  • Viestejä: 1247
    • Profiili
Vs: Komentoriville pääsy virhetilantessa?
« Vastaus #6 : 11.09.13 - klo:13.59 »
Eli muutaman sotketun asennuksen jälkeen poistan ne Nvidian ajurit Synapticilla - jota Canocical ei suuressa viisaudessaan edes asenna oletuksena mukaan.

Joo, täytyy ajureita katella toinen kerta, kun tulee sopiva väli. Toki Synapticin olen asentanut tähän itse jo ajat sitten. Se mikä tässä jäi kaivelemaan on konsolille toistaen tulostuva ilmoitus safe-bootissa. Ehkä sekin joskus selviää vielä.

nm

  • Käyttäjä
  • Viestejä: 16391
    • Profiili
Vs: Komentoriville pääsy virhetilantessa?
« Vastaus #7 : 11.09.13 - klo:16.37 »
udevd[376]:timeout:killing 'sbin/modprobe -bv pci:v000010ECd0000816Csv00001734sd00001178bc0Csc07i07[390]'

Ok, eli Realtekin IPMI-laitteen 10EC:816C ajuri on jumissa. Joku toinenkin on näemmä törmännyt samaan ongelmaan ja kysellyt asiasta kernelin postituslistalla

Melkein kannattaisi laittaa IPMI-moduulit mustalle listalle:

Lainaus
If i blacklist the following modules via /etc/modprobe.d/blacklist.conf,
then there is no hang on startup:

 blacklist ipmi_si
 blacklist ipmi_msghandler

Ajurin korjausta voi joutua odottamaan aika kauan.


Virheilmoitusten tulostuminen konsoliin on yleensä toivottavaa ongelmien selvittämisen kannalta, mutta saman viestin floodaus ei tietysti auta ketään. Ehkä Ubuntussa voisi tehdä niin, että konsoliloki kytketään pois päältä siinä vaiheessa kun pelastustilan valikko piirretään näytölle, ja sitten valikon kautta voisi halutessaan katsella kernelin lokia.
« Viimeksi muokattu: 11.09.13 - klo:16.42 kirjoittanut nm »

New_user

  • Käyttäjä
  • Viestejä: 1247
    • Profiili
Vs: Komentoriville pääsy virhetilantessa?
« Vastaus #8 : 11.09.13 - klo:17.11 »
udevd[376]:timeout:killing 'sbin/modprobe -bv pci:v000010ECd0000816Csv00001734sd00001178bc0Csc07i07[390]'

Ok, eli Realtekin IPMI-laitteen 10EC:816C ajuri on jumissa. Joku toinenkin on näemmä törmännyt samaan ongelmaan ja kysellyt asiasta kernelin postituslistalla

Melkein kannattaisi laittaa IPMI-moduulit mustalle listalle:

Lainaus
If i blacklist the following modules via /etc/modprobe.d/blacklist.conf,
then there is no hang on startup:

 blacklist ipmi_si
 blacklist ipmi_msghandler

Ajurin korjausta voi joutua odottamaan aika kauan.


Virheilmoitusten tulostuminen konsoliin on yleensä toivottavaa ongelmien selvittämisen kannalta, mutta saman viestin floodaus ei tietysti auta ketään. Ehkä Ubuntussa voisi tehdä niin, että konsoliloki kytketään pois päältä siinä vaiheessa kun pelastustilan valikko piirretään näytölle, ja sitten valikon kautta voisi halutessaan katsella kernelin lokia.

Kiitos erinomaisesta vastauksesta, kuten aina. Yht'äkkisellä lukemisella netistä ei ihan selvinnyt, mikä tämä IPMI on, mutta sombrerostani ;) repäisten taitaa olla just another NSA takaportti  ;D No, kun huomenna duunikoneelle pääsen, niin laitanpa laitteen ajurin mustalle listalle. Minusta alkaa nyt tuntua, että juuri tämä sama ongelma on ollut syynä (tai sitten ei) koneen piiitkiin buutteihin á la 2 minuuttia paikallaan jökötystä jonkin matkaa Grubin jälkeen, ja sitten vasta kirjautumiseen. Yrityksessä buutata safe-moodiin ainakin viimeksi, vaikka oli toimiva Nvidiankin ajuri, tuo ilmoitus tuli sitten Nvidian modulin latautumisen jälkeen. Onkohan nyt niin, että tuo IPMI-ajuri ja Nvidian ajuri tappelevat keskenään. No, mene tiedä, tällaisen maallikon aatoksia vain...

Ajatus tuosta konsolilokin pois kytkemisestä tällaisessa tapauksessa on erinomaisen kannatettava, eli ensin virheilmo kerran pari, ja sitten valikkoon, jossa voisi vielä olla huomautus, että ongelma on olemassa.

Edit: Kaikissa koneissa ei ilmeisesti moista IPMI-piiriä olekaan. Pyysin aikanaan ylläpidolta tehokonetta videoiden vuoksi, ja aika rajun kokoinen Fujitsun torni oli tullut sitten. Ilmeisesti on jossain määrin serveritason tavaraa. Kyseinen piiri siis lukemani mukaan ei taida mennä nukkumaan edes konetta tavanomaisesti sammutettaessa, vaan elää omaa elämäänsä tuollaisen soft-sammutuksen jälkeen. Tällä lienee jotain tekemistä sen ilmiön kanssa, että kone usein buuttasi kesällä puhtaasti, jos töpseli oli ollut yön kokonaan irti ukkosen varalta. Piiri on siis kaiketi tietokone tietokoneen sisällä, huh!



« Viimeksi muokattu: 12.09.13 - klo:08.33 kirjoittanut New_user »

New_user

  • Käyttäjä
  • Viestejä: 1247
    • Profiili
Vs: Komentoriville pääsy virhetilantessa?
« Vastaus #9 : 12.09.13 - klo:08.37 »
Kyseinen IPMI:n ajurit laitettu mustalle listalle. Buutit lakkasivat jumittelemasta, safe-moodissa pääsee valikkoon, ja asennettu 319-updates (319.32) ajuri pelittää. Ainoastaan Nvidia settingsin käynnistyksen jälkeen tulee "Ubuntu 12.04 kohtasi sisäisen virheen", mutta sai gamman silti säädetyksi. Merkkaan tämän säikeen ratkaistuksi.